AG -v- Raikes [2007] JRC 082 (13 April 2007)
Substantial mitigation including guilty plea, no previous convictions, and cooperation with police justified reducing the sentence from the 18-month starting point to a community service order.

Legal Issues
- 1 appropriate sentence for supply and possession of cannabis resin
- 2 consideration of mitigation in sentencing
Ratio Decidendi
Substantial mitigation including guilty plea, no previous convictions, and cooperation with police justified reducing the sentence from the 18-month starting point to a community service order.
Court Disposition
community service order imposed in lieu of imprisonment
Orders
- 150 hours' community service on Count 1
- 40 hours' community service on Count 2, concurrent
